+ src/Database/HaskellDB/Connect/HDBC.hs view
@@ -0,0 +1,56 @@+{-# LANGUAGE Rank2Types #-}+-----------------------------------------------------------+-- |+-- Module      :  Database.HaskellDB.Connect.HDBC+-- Copyright   :  Kei Hibino 2012+-- License     :  BSD-style+--+-- Maintainer  :  ex8k.hibino@gmail.com+-- Stability   :  experimental+-- Portability :  portable+--+-- Bracketed session for HaskellDB with HDBC+--+-----------------------------------------------------------++module Database.HaskellDB.Connect.HDBC (+  -- * Bracketed session+  -- $bracketedSession+  makeHDBCSession+  ) where++import Database.HDBC (IConnection, handleSqlError)+import qualified Database.HDBC as HDBC++import Database.HaskellDB.Database (Database (..))+import Database.HaskellDB.Sql.Generate (SqlGenerator)++import Database.HaskellDB.Connect.HDBC.Internal (mkDatabase)++{- $bracketedSession+This module provides a base function to call close correctly against opend DB connection.++Bracket function implementation is provided by several packages,+so this package provides base implementation which requires+bracket function and corresponding lift function.+-}++-- | Run an action on a HDBC IConnection and close the connection.+makeHDBCSession :: (Monad m, IConnection conn)+                => (m conn -> (conn -> m ()) -> (conn -> m a) -> m a) -- ^ bracket+                -> (forall b. IO b -> m b)                            -- ^ lift+                -> SqlGenerator+                -> IO conn                                            -- ^ Connect action+                -> (conn -> Database -> m a)                          -- ^ Transaction body+                -> m a+makeHDBCSession bracket lift gen connect action =+  bracket+    (lift $ handleSqlError connect)+    (lift+     . handleSqlError+     . HDBC.disconnect)+    (\conn -> do+        x <- action conn (mkDatabase gen conn)+        -- Do rollback independent from driver default behavior when disconnect.+        lift $ HDBC.rollback conn+        return x)
